[QUOTE="Munyaradzi Mafaro, post: 60176, member: 636"] A defendant died while awaiting sentencing at Rusape Magistrates Court after admitting guilt to negligent driving charges. Blessing Kalatala suffered a medical emergency during his Friday court appearance before Magistrate Babra Mateko. Prison officials transported him to Rusape Remand Prison following his collapse. He passed away later that same evening while in custody. Prosecutor Faith Mutukwa had outlined the circumstances of the traffic accident that brought Kalatala before the court. The incident occurred on October 31, 2024, around 1:30 pm along the Harare-Mutare Road near the 192-kilometer marker. Kalatala operated a Toyota Hiace vehicle traveling from Nyazura toward Mutare when he attempted a right turn. His maneuver placed him directly in the path of an approaching Nissan AD Van driven by Linah Makufa. The collision injured Makufa and her three passengers, who received medical treatment following the crash. [/QUOTE]
